How Does the Toyota Yaris Gs Compare?
MOT pass rates compared to similar models. Click any model for the full breakdown.
| Model | Pass Rate | Tests | Typical Mileage | Lifespan |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Toyota Yaris Gs THIS CAR | 74.8% | 2,331 | 98,661 mi | — yrs |
| Toyota Yaris | 77.7% | 9,038,234 | 54,896 mi | 27 yrs |
| Toyota Corolla | 75.4% | 4,239,724 | 75,409 mi | 36 yrs |
| Toyota Avensis | 75% | 3,497,866 | 89,776 mi | 28 yrs |
| Matchless G3LS | 93% | 1,079 | 15,488 mi | 73 yrs |
Compared to the Toyota Yaris (77.7% pass rate) and the Toyota Corolla (75.4% pass rate), the Toyota Yaris Gs trails behind on MOT reliability.

The Toyota Yaris Gs has an overall MOT pass rate of 74.8% across 2,331 real MOT tests — roughly in line with the UK average.
The most common problems on the Toyota Yaris Gs are brake application uneven (1 recorded failures), headlamp excessively deteriorated so that the light output is severely reduced has no pattern (1), and t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m (1). These are the faults most likely to cause an MOT failure on this model, so check for them carefully on any test drive or pre-purchase inspection. Many are wear-and-tear items that can be budgeted for, but a car that's already failing on multiple fronts may signal neglected maintenance.
A typical Toyota Yaris Gs owner drives around 3,630 miles per year. If the car you're looking at is significantly above this, expect more wear on suspension, brakes and tyres. If it's well below, the vehicle may have been sitting unused — check for perished rubber, corroded discs and stale fluids.
